- Verification steps: ID upload, proof of address, sometimes selfie.
- Banking method: E‑wallets tend to be fastest, ACH can drag days.
- Withdrawal limits: often tiered, higher tiers require more documentation.
Choosing the Right Platform: Pragmatic Filters
First filter: license. A reputable regulator like the Malta Gaming Authority forces operators to keep funds segregated. That’s a real safety net, unlike the flimsy “gift” of a bonus that can evaporate if you miss a single wagering condition.

Second filter: withdrawal method. You’ll find that e‑wallets such as Neteller or Skrill beat traditional bank wires in sheer speed. That’s why many seasoned players keep a small “cash buffer” in an e‑wallet—so when the payday finally arrives, they aren’t stuck waiting for a cheque to post.
Third filter: payout history. Scan forums for threads about “slow payouts” and you’ll spot patterns. PokerStars, while primarily a poker haven, also runs a casino hub where withdrawals usually clear within 24 hours. Their track record beats many flash‑in‑the‑pan sites that brag about “instant” but hide behind a sea of support tickets.
